Rivers State House of Assembly formally commenced impeachment proceedings against Governor Siminalayi Fubara and his deputy, Ngozi Odu.

The move came to the fore at a plenary session on Thursday, which was presided over by Speaker Martins Amaewhule.

The Majority Leader, Major Jack, read a notice of allegations citing gross misconduct against Governor Fubara. 

Endorsed by 26 lawmakers, the notice accused the governor of actions allegedly in breach of the Nigerian Constitution.

Speaker Amaewhule announced that the impeachment notice would be served on the governor within seven days, in line with constitutional requirements.

The Deputy Majority Leader, Linda Stewart, also read a separate notice detailing allegations of gross misconduct against Deputy Governor Ngozi Odu during similar sitting.
